Alternatives to Microsoft Access

If purchasing Microsoft Access is not feasible or you are looking for alternative options, there are several database management systems available that offer similar functionalities:

  • MySQL: An open-source database management system that is widely used and supported. MySQL is known for its reliability, performance, and ease of use.
  • SQLite: A self-contained, serverless, and zero-configuration database engine. SQLite is a lightweight option suitable for smaller projects or standalone applications.
  • PostgreSQL: An open-source relational database management system known for its scalability, stability, and extensive feature set.
  • Oracle Database: A commercial relational database management system that offers advanced features and robust performance for enterprise-level applications.

These alternatives provide options for individuals and organizations looking for database management systems outside of Microsoft Access.

While Microsoft Access offers a user-friendly interface and integration with other Microsoft Office applications, these alternatives may be suitable depending on specific requirements, budget constraints, and the need for additional features and scalability.
